Market Overview
Passive fire protection has become an indispensable element of modern building design and construction, providing critical safety measures that contain fires, prevent smoke spread, and protect structural integrity. The market encompasses a diverse range of products and systems, including mineral wool insulation, intumescent coatings, fire-resistant boards, and firestopping systems, each playing a vital role in comprehensive fire safety strategies. As urbanization accelerates and construction activities expand globally, the demand for effective passive fire protection solutions appears to be on the rise. According to Market Research Future analysis, the Passive Fire Protection Market is projected to exhibit steady growth, with the industry valued at USD 16.64 Billion in 2025.
Market Size & Forecast
The global market for passive fire protection is on a steady growth path. Analysts project the market will expand from its 2025 valuation of USD 16.64 Billion to reach USD 27.42 Billion by 2035. This trajectory represents a CAGR of 5.12% across the ten-year forecast period. This growth is fueled by increasing construction activity worldwide, the rising stringency of fire safety regulations, and growing awareness of fire safety across all sectors. The building and construction end-user segment remains the largest contributor to market revenue, while the oil and gas segment is emerging as a significant growth area.
Market Trends & Insights
The market is currently being reshaped by several powerful dynamics. Technological advancements are perhaps the most influential factor, with innovations in materials science leading to more effective fire protection solutions. The development of intumescent coatings and advanced fire barriers has enhanced the ability of structures to withstand fire exposure. Regulatory compliance is another significant trend, with governments worldwide implementing stricter building codes and safety standards that mandate passive fire protection measures. The emphasis on compliance with these regulations may drive innovation and investment in passive fire protection technologies. The focus on sustainability is also gaining traction, with stakeholders seeking environmentally friendly fire protection solutions.

Market Challenges
Despite the favorable outlook, the industry faces several challenges. The complexity of building codes and regulations across different jurisdictions creates compliance challenges for manufacturers and contractors. The high initial cost of advanced passive fire protection materials can be a barrier to adoption, particularly in price-sensitive markets. Supply chain disruptions, including those arising from geopolitical conflicts affecting chemical feedstock flows, can impact the availability and pricing of key materials. Additionally, the lack of standardized testing and certification procedures across regions can create confusion and hinder market growth.
Segment Analysis
By construction type, residential buildings constitute the largest segment, driven by stringent fire safety regulations. Commercial buildings are witnessing the fastest growth due to heightened awareness of fire hazards in workplaces. By material, mineral wool holds the largest market share, owing to its excellent thermal and acoustic insulation properties. Intumescent coatings are emerging as the fastest-growing material segment. By application, compartmentalization holds the largest market share due to its essential role in preventing the spread of fire, while fire protection coatings are established as a dominant force. By end-user industry, building and construction holds the largest share, while the oil and gas segment is exhibiting rapid growth.
Regional Insights
North America is the largest regional market, driven by stringent building codes and regulations. Europe is the second-largest market, characterized by rigorous safety standards and a strong focus on sustainability. Asia-Pacific is emerging as the fastest-growing market, fueled by rapid urbanization and increasing construction activities. Countries like China and India are witnessing massive infrastructure development, creating substantial demand for passive fire protection systems. The Middle East and Africa region is gradually emerging as a growth market, driven by increasing construction activity and improving safety awareness.
Competitive Landscape
The landscape is dominated by established global manufacturers. 3M, Hilti, Rockwool, Etex, Owens Corning, Roxul, Promat, Morgan Advanced Materials, and Isolatek International are key players. The competition is characterized by continuous innovation, particularly in developing advanced fire protection materials that offer improved performance and sustainability. Companies are investing in research and development to create more effective and cost-efficient solutions. Strategic partnerships and acquisitions are common as firms seek to expand their geographic presence and product portfolios.
